use cim::run;
use cim::Args;
use std::fs::read_to_string;
#[test]
fn with_usual_metadata_it_returns_valid_cds() {
let args = Args {
path: "./tests/examples/parsing/ok/metadata/1.xml".to_string(),
};
let cds = run(args).unwrap();
let valid_cds = read_to_string("./tests/examples/parsing/ok/expected/1.cds").unwrap();
let valid_cds = valid_cds.replace("\r\n", "\n");
assert_eq!(cds, valid_cds);
}
#[test]
fn with_incorrect_metadata_it_returns_errors() {
for test_index in 1..6 {
let args = Args {
path: format!("./tests/examples/parsing/error/metadata/{}.xml", test_index),
};
if let Err(error) = run(args) {
let error_message = error.to_string();
let expected_path = format!("./tests/examples/parsing/error/expected/{}.txt", test_index);
let expected_message = read_to_string(expected_path).unwrap();
assert_eq!(error_message, expected_message);
continue;
}
panic!("Missed parsing error");
}
}
#[test]
#[should_panic]
fn with_missing_file_it_returns_error() {
let args = Args {
path: "./invldpath.xml".to_string(),
};
run(args).unwrap();
}
